In Hephzibah, GA, most general contractors charge between $50 to $150 per hour. The primary drivers of cost are the specific services required and the overall complexity and size of the project.

What Affects Your Final Price

Four things move a quote most. Knowing which apply to your job explains where you land in the range.

Job complexity

Simple repairs cost less than full installations or replacements. Multi-step jobs requiring permits or inspections add to the total.

Material quality

Budget, mid-grade, and premium materials can swing the price significantly. Discuss options with your contractor to find the right balance.

Local labor rates

Labor costs vary by region, season, and demand. Urban areas and peak seasons typically have higher rates than rural or off-peak times.

Site conditions

Difficult access, older structures, code upgrades, or unexpected issues discovered during work can increase the final cost.

Key Cost Factors

  • Project Size and Scope: Larger and more complex projects inherently require more time, materials, and specialized skills, driving up overall costs.
  • Specialization Required: Jobs demanding highly skilled labor or unique expertise typically command higher hourly rates, ranging from $150 to $250.
  • Permit Fees and Inspections: Projects in Hephzibah, GA, may incur building or sign permit fees, and potential re-inspection fees of $15, which add to the total job cost.
  • Material Costs: The type and quality of materials used significantly impact the budget. Contractors must factor in the current market prices for necessary supplies.
  • Subcontractor Involvement: Utilizing subcontractors for specific tasks, such as electrical or plumbing work, introduces their labor costs, which need to be integrated into the overall pricing strategy.

Tips for Pricing Jobs

  1. Understand Your Operating Costs Thoroughly: Before setting prices, know all your overheads, including insurance, equipment, administrative costs, and employee wages. This ensures your hourly rates cover expenses and allow for profit.
  2. Factor in Project Complexity and Time: Accurately estimate the time commitment and the level of skill required for each task. Straightforward tasks might align with the basic tier ($40–$65/hour), while complex projects necessitate rates in the premium range ($150–$250/hour).
  3. Research Local Market Rates and Competition: Stay informed about what other general contractors in Hephzibah, GA, are charging. This helps you remain competitive. The typical range of $50–$150 per hour serves as a good benchmark.
  4. Clearly Define Scope and Include Contingencies: Outline all aspects of the project in your proposal to avoid scope creep. Also, include a contingency fund for unforeseen issues, which is crucial for jobs where costs can exceed $200,000.
